Centaurea cineraria (C. candidissima, Senecio viravira) is more popularly recognized as the Dusty Miller, a visually enticing perennial that shines as a unique standout in any garden. It introduces an intriguing play of textures and contrasts with its distinctly lobed, silver-grey leaves. Possessing a soft, felt-like touch, these leaves bring to life a mesmerizing, dusty-silver landscape that accentuates the vibrant colors of nearby flowering plants. While it does blossom into small, yellow flowers, its fame is mostly attributed to its rich, dazzling foliage. Fully grown, the Dusty Miller typically rises 6 to 18 inches tall, forming a mound-like cluster – an ideal complement to borders, container gardens, or simply as a enchanting ground cover. It appreciates well-drained soil and basks in full sun exposure, nourishing on minimal water, as it is remarkably drought-tolerant once established. An added bonus is its deer-resistant characteristic.
